How many YouTube competitors have risen up and died since it first started? PeerTube is fine but there's no AdSense so the really big an medium sized ones won't move over. There aren't enough viewers for sponsorships to be worth while so it's purely passion that will drive people to upload onto it, which is great but it basically limits the uploads to people who are techy enough or care enough about decentralization to go out of their way to not get payed.

Theres been a LOT of bots on github lately. They mass follow each other. Its pretty easy to see them as they will have 1k+ followers and follow just as many. Theres growing scams and acounts where you can buy GH accounts online that are "primed" with followers so your account looks good.
